    If you use TweakUI, or is it now TweakXP, to disable recent files in the Windows Start menu, amazingly, InDesign also assumes that you don't want recent files in it, either.

    You have your choice of allowing that Start menu thing to work, and get your recent files list in InDesign, or not get it in both.
